Find the exact value, without a
Ghella [55]

Answer:

√(2 + √3)/4

Step-by-step explanation:

Sine 5π/12 = Sine (5π/6)/2

Recall

π = 180°

Thus,

Sine (5π/6)/2 = Sine (5×180 /6)/2

= Sine 150/2

Recall

Sine θ/2 = √(1 – Cos θ)/2

Thus,

Sine 150/2 = √(1 – Cos 150)/2

But, Cosine is negative in the 2nd quadrant. Thus,

Cos 150 = – Cos 30 = –√3/2

Thus,

√(1 – Cos 150)/2 = √(1 – –√3/2 )/2

= √(1 + √3/2 )/2

= √[(2 + √3)/2 ÷ 2]

= √[(2 + √3)/2 × 1/2]

= √(2 + √3)/4

Therefore,

Sine 5π/12 = √(2 + √3)/4

In 2013, a study found that U.S. consumers consumed soft drinks with a mean of 42.2 gallons per year and variance of 169. Ninety
melisa1 [442]

Answer:

Ninety-five percent of consumers in the U.S. consumed less than 63.59 gallons.

Step-by-step explanation:

Problems of normally distributed samples are solved using the z-score formula.

In a set with mean \mu and standard deviation \sigma, the zscore of a measure X is given by:

Z = \frac{X - \mu}{\sigma}

The Z-score measures how many standard deviations the measure is from the mean. After finding the Z-score, we look at the z-score table and find the p-value associated with this z-score. This p-value is the probability that the value of the measure is smaller than X, that is, the percentile of X. Subtracting 1 by the pvalue, we get the probability that the value of the measure is greater than X.

In this problem, we have that:

The standard deviation is the square root of the variance, so \sigma = \sqrt{169} = 13

Also, the mean is 42.2, so \mu = 42.2

Ninety-five percent of consumers in the U.S. consumed less than how many gallons?

The 95th percentile, which is the value of X when Z has a pvalue of 0.95. So X when Z = 1.645

Z = \frac{X - \mu}{\sigma}

1.645 = \frac{X - 42.2}{13}

X - 42.2 = 13*1.645

X = 63.59

Ninety-five percent of consumers in the U.S. consumed less than 63.59 gallons.
